Identify common Bosch issues
Before calling a technician, it helps to know the typical aches and pains you might encounter with Bosch Benchmark models. Knowing these will reassure you that you’re not alone if your dishwasher suddenly flashes an error code or your oven timer malfunctions.
Frequent dishwasher hiccups
Running into dishwasher woes can be frustrating, especially when you’re looking forward to spotless dishes. Below are a few issues you might see:
- Water doesn’t drain: A clogged filter or drain hose could be the culprit.
- Error codes on the display: These often point to problems like door lock malfunctions or water temperature inconsistencies.
- Residue after a full cycle: Maybe the spray arms need cleaning or you’re using too little detergent (or the wrong kind).
Oven and range troubles
Your Bosch Benchmark oven is essential for perfectly baked cookies or roasted vegetables. When something goes awry, it can throw off your whole meal plan. Look out for:
- Inconsistent heating: Often caused by a failing heating element or a faulty temperature sensor.
- Delayed or lack of ignition: Gas issues or igniter problems may be at play.
- Display errors: A glitchy display could mean a cautionary code about a sensor or the cooling fan.
Common refrigerator challenges
If your Bosch Benchmark refrigerator starts making unusual noises or your groceries seem to spoil too quickly, pay attention to these red flags:
- Temperature imbalances: A malfunctioning thermostat or blocked air vent might lead to overcooling or undercooling.
- Leaks at the base: You may be dealing with a clogged defrost drain or a cracked water line.
- Strange humming or rattling: Could be a fan obstruction or an issue with the compressor.
Tackle minor repairs safely
When an issue first pops up, your initial instinct might be to call a technician. However, certain small fixes can be handled at home if you follow proper safety measures.
Simple DIY checks
- Unplug your appliance: Always disconnect the power source before investigating an issue.
- Inspect for obvious damage: Check for bent cords, loose screws, or visible blockages.
- Consult the manual: Bosch Benchmark appliances usually come with well-detailed documentation to guide you through error codes and maintenance steps.
After you’ve done these checks, run a short test cycle or re-plug the appliance. Sometimes, a minor reset is all it takes to clear an odd error code or correct a miscalibration. Just remember, if your gut tells you the problem is more complicated, proceed with caution. Handling live electrical connections or gas lines requires specialized expertise.
Keep safety front and center
Bosch Benchmark appliances are built with advanced electronics. Tampering with them when you’re uncertain can lead to more damage or even injury. Here’s a quick summary:
| Symptom | Possible Home Fix | When to Stop and Call a Pro |
|---|---|---|
| Dishwasher not draining | Clear drain filter, check hose | Persistent clogs or pump failure |
| Oven not warming up | Restart or reset power | Gas smell or faulty wiring |
| Fridge humming | Clean condenser coils | Loud, constant rattling |
Double-check that any potential fix is within your comfort zone. If you’re dealing with persistent problems—such as repeated error codes that won’t disappear—you’re likely better off reaching out for professional help.

Non-stop error codes
Sometimes, a Bosch Benchmark appliance might display an error code repeatedly even though you’ve tried the usual resets. This could mean there’s a deeper issue with the main control board. In these situations, specialized diagnostic tools are often needed.
Wiring or control board issues
Modern Bosch appliances rely on intricate circuitry to manage temperature, timing, and other operational features. Attempting to fix these parts at home could void your warranty if you’re not an authorized repair technician. It’s always better to be safe than sorry—a professional can swap these components and ensure they’re correctly installed.
Sealed system repairs
For refrigerators, a sealed system repair involves refrigerant lines and compressors. Mishandling refrigerants can be dangerous for you and harmful to the environment. Officially certified technicians use gear that ensures the safe removal or replacement of refrigerant.

Best practices for appliance longevity
You’ve spent good money on premium appliances, so naturally you’ll want them to last as long as possible. Besides responding to issues promptly, consider these best practices to keep those Bosch Benchmark devices in tiptop shape.
Routine cleaning
It might sound basic, but regular cleaning can prevent countless problems. Wipe down door seals on your fridge and dishwasher, remove debris from burner grates, and keep an eye on gaskets. Even the quietest machines need occasional TLC for peak functionality.
Filter and seal checks
Bosch dishwashers rely on filters to catch food particles. If these filters get clogged, water circulation suffers, leading to incomplete cleans or unpleasant odors. Similarly, regularly inspect the seals on your oven and refrigerator doors for cracks or wear. A compromised seal wastes energy and leads to inconsistent temperatures.
Annual inspections
Schedule annual maintenance to have a qualified technician look at your appliances, whether they’re brand-new or a few years old. A quick tune-up can nip emerging issues in the bud. If you catch a failing part early, you could save money by preventing a major breakdown later.
How your kitchen routines matter
Sometimes, a simple tweak in how you use your Bosch appliances can help them run more efficiently. By spreading out load times or pre-cooking certain foods, you can lighten the stress on your dishwasher or oven.
- For busy households: Run the dishwasher at off-peak times, like late evening, to ensure strong water pressure.
- For big meals: Let your oven preheat fully, and avoid frequently opening the door—it loses a surprising amount of heat each time.
- For chilled beverages: If your refrigerator includes an ice maker, empty the ice bin periodically to keep it fresh and avoid potential build-up issues.
Troubleshooting vs. panic: A balanced approach
When the dishwasher unexpectedly stops in the middle of a cycle, a sense of dread can creep in. But remember, a short moment of troubleshooting can help you decide if a five-minute DIY fix is possible or if you should place a call to a pro.
Here’s a checklist to keep in mind:
- Check power connections and circuit breakers.
- Confirm water supply lines are secure and free from kinks.
- Look for visible obstructions or jammed parts (like a fork stuck in the dishwasher).
- Verify if a simple reset solves the issue.
If none of these quick steps do the trick, or if you suspect a more serious malfunction, that’s your cue to reach out for professional help.
